In addition to Bronsted acid promoted Fischer-type glycosylations, Lewis acids have been investigated (Scheme 3.4). A variety of Lewis acids promote glycosylation under mild conditions, often in substoichiometric amounts. The earliest examples include ZnCl2 [18] and FeCl3 [19], although these readions were demonstrated only for preparation of trehalose-type disaccharides. Sharp and Stacey69 were not successful in applying the alkali salt elimination technique to the synthesis of maltose and of lactose but were successful in the case of disaccharides of trehalose type. [Pg.52]

The reversion products obtained when a solution of D-glucose was exposed to hydrogen chloride at 25 °C for several days included disaccharides of the trehalose type (6%), trisaccharides (4%), and oligo- and poly-saccharides (73%) the oligosaccharides are branched. Titanium-based catalysts, would seem particularly attractive candidates, but the pore size of e.g. TS-1, is much too small to admit even a monosaccharide. Recently a number of synthetic approaches towards mesoporous titanium containing catalysts of the MCM-41 type have appeared in the literature . In the present paper we will deseribe the use of Ti-MCM-41 materials in the oxidation of the model mono- and disaccharides methyl a-D-glucopyranoside, sucrose and a,a-trehalose, and we will discuss the effect of the zeolite synthesis on the effectiveness in these reactions. Several preparative approaches of Ti-MCM-41 have been compared in the oxidation of these model carbohydrates. [Pg.385]

In a further molecular mechanics study (MM3), the energy surfaces of a,a-, a,p-, and P,P-trehalose were compared with those of the corresponding 2-(6-methyltetrahydropyran-2-yloxy)-6-methyltetrahydropyrans and 5a-carba trehaloses it was concluded that the exo-anomeric effect plays an important role and that linkage-type (a or p) is more important than the presence or absence of exocyclic substituents in detomining disaccharide conformations. The use of vibrational spectra in oligosaccharide studies has been furthered this year. For a set of six disaccharides with different types of glycosidic linkages (a,a-trehalose, sophorose, laminaribiose, maltose, cellobiose and gentiobiose) IR and Raman spectra show good agreement with calculated frequencies below 1500 cm .
